Intermittent partial discharge has become an essential threat to the safety and stability of high voltage electrical equipment. In order to reduce the sudden insulation breakdown failure due to the intermittent and latent partial discharge of the operating equipment, this paper analyzes the discharge characteristics of the intermittent partial discharge in the constant voltage mode. The UHF partial discharge spectrum of typical intermittent partial discharges is obtained, and the intermittent discharges are divided into low-risk and high-risk categories by adopting PCA and FCM cluster algorithms. Aiming at the characteristics of intermittent partial discharge and the on-line monitoring method of partial discharge, a partial discharge signal collection method based on dynamic frequency is proposed. An intelligent monitoring system of intermittent partial discharge is designed to acquire partial discharge signals initially locate defects. Then the BP neural network method is applied to automatically evaluate and early warn the internal insulation status. The test concluded that the designed monitoring system for intermittent partial discharge could dynamically track and warn the low-risk and high-risk, and evaluate the insulation status of the equipment.
